How much does U.S. Engineering pay program development interns?

The average salary for U.S. Engineering program development internships is $35,141 per year. U.S. Engineering program development internship salaries range between $28,000 to $43,000 per year. U.S. Engineering program development internships earn 4% more than the national average salary for program development internships of $33,686.

Location impacts how much a program development internship at U.S. Engineering can expect to make. Program development internships at U.S. Engineering make the most in Westminster, CO, Lawrence, KS, and Newton, IA.

How much does U.S. Engineering pay program development interns by location?

U.S. Engineering pays program development interns the most in Westminster, CO, Lawrence, KS, and Newton, IA. Additionally, cities like Kansas City and Lambertville also report highly competitive salaries for program development interns at U.S. Engineering.
